    def test_short_client_token_encode_known_value(self):
        """Verify that the encoding algorithm gives a known value on known
        input.
        """
        value = self.authdata._encode_short_client_token(
            "a library", "a patron identifier", 1234.5
        )

        # Note the colon characters that replaced the plus signs in
        # what would otherwise be normal base64 text. Similarly for
        # the semicolon which replaced the slash, and the at sign which
        # replaced the equals sign.
        eq_('a library|1234.5|a patron identifier|YoNGn7f38mF531KSWJ;o1H0Z3chbC:uTE:t7pAwqYxM@',
            value
        )

        # Dissect the known value to show how it works.
        token, signature = value.rsplit("|", 1)

        # Signature is base64-encoded in a custom way that avoids
        # triggering an Adobe bug ; token is not.
        signature = AuthdataUtility.adobe_base64_decode(signature)

        # The token comes from the library name, the patron identifier,
        # and the time of creation.
        eq_("a library|1234.5|a patron identifier", token)

        # The signature comes from signing the token with the
        # secret associated with this library.
        expect_signature = self.authdata.short_token_signer.sign(
            token, self.authdata.short_token_signing_key
        )
        eq_(expect_signature, signature)
    def test_adobe_base64_encode_decode(self):
        """Test our special variant of base64 encoding designed to avoid
        triggering an Adobe bug.
        """
        value = "!\tFN6~'Es52?X!#)Z*_S"

        encoded = AuthdataUtility.adobe_base64_encode(value)
        eq_('IQlGTjZ:J0VzNTI;WCEjKVoqX1M@', encoded)

        # This is like normal base64 encoding, but with a colon
        # replacing the plus character, a semicolon replacing the
        # slash, an at sign replacing the equal sign and the final
        # newline stripped.
        eq_(
            encoded.replace(":", "+").replace(";", "/").replace("@", "=") +
            "\n", base64.encodestring(value))

        # We can reverse the encoding to get the original value.
        eq_(value, AuthdataUtility.adobe_base64_decode(encoded))
